Properties of Lead for Radiation Shielding

Lead is a highly effective radiation shielding material, and is used in the manufacturing of almost all radiation safety systems. The several properties of lead that make it an effective radiation shielding material are:

  •   High density
  •   High atomic number
  •  Good level of stability
  •  Ease of fabrication
  •  High degree of flexibility

Lead is vastly available and is also very cheap. Lead is less likely to be contaminated, and is immediately available for re-use. Lead shielding attenuates the harmful radiation like x-rays, gamma rays, etc. and makes them impotent. It reduces their effectiveness and creates a safe, radiation free environment for the persons working around the radiation scattering equipment.

Lead lined storage and decay containers

Lead lined storage and waste containers come in many different shapes and sizes, and are composed of many different outer materials, the most common, being steel. These containers are used most commonly for the storage, and or disposal, of materials that have been contaminated with low-level energy gamma radiation. This includes protection from contaminated syringes, as well as many other nuclides used within the field of Nuclear Medicine.

Lead Plates for radiation shielding & x-ray shielding

Lead Plates or sheet lead is used for permanent shielding installations i.e., used to shield walls doors and other areas of room. This form of lead shielding is extensively used in hospitals, laboratories and industrial facilities.


Lead plates used for protection from harmful radiations

Radiations like X-Ray, Gamma Ray and Nuclear radiation, cause cancer and other health hazards in human body. So, Shielding for radiation source is very important as the source will contaminate the environment. Lead plates are used to shield the areas like laboratories medical centers which are exposed to continuous radiations, so that people working in those areas stay safe.

Uses of Lead Plates:

  • Lead plates are used as sound barrier.
  • Lead plate is used in many radiation shielding applications including industrial, nuclear and medical.
  • Lead plate, because of its high density, is an effective construction material for shielding from gamma rays and x-rays.
  • Lead plates are versatile and can be used to shield even corner parts of a room.
  • These plates are also used vibration absorbers.
  • These are used in making corrosion resistant gaskets.
  • Water proofing, flashing etc.

Lead Lined Products for radiation protection

Radiation shielding used to protect people and the environment from harmful effects of radiation. Lead lined products are of great importance for radiation protection and used worldwide in several facilities.

The importance of radiation shielding

Radiation shielding is necessary because people in various fields may be exposed to worrying levels of radiation that may damage skin tissues and cause hazardous diseases like cancer. The equipment in medical fields like x-ray equipment, thyroid equipment etc. is covered with masses of lead to patients from radiation overexposure.

In which industries are these lead lined products used?

1. Lead lined products are used in medical fields like dental equipment, x-ray machines, vetinary etc. This ensures safety for the patients and staff who work frequently with them.
2. Nuclear medicine accessories are used to hold nuclear medicines are made with lead lining products. Also syringes used to hold these medicines are shielded with lead.
3. Shipping containers that hold radioactive active materials are also shielded with lead to ensure safety while transportation.
4. In nuclear power industries, to protect the workers and environment from powerful gamma and neutron radiation, lead shielding is vigorously used.
5. Many lead products like lead plates and lead bricks are used in defence industries like submarines where nuclear power is used.
6. Lead sheets and other lead products are used in construction industry to best suit ant radiation issues.
